LESSON PROPER

RECREATION

● It refers to an activity that you voluntarily participate in during your free


time.
● The word recreation means to recreate or to be refreshed.

● Recreation is classified into two: the indoor and outdoor activities that
refers to sports and exercise leading to a healthy lifestyle.
Characteristics of Recreation
 Involves Activity
 No single form
 Determined by motivation
 Occurs in unobligated time
 Voluntary participated
 Universally sought and practical
 By- products

 Gives direct satisfaction
Values in recreation
1. Physical Health
2. Psychological Health
3. Social well-being
4. Emotional stability
5. Big business

TYPES OF RECREATION
1. PASSIVE RECREATION – activities that are less physically active.
2. ACTIVE RECREATION – activities that involve vigorous physical
activity.
KINDS OF RECREATION
1. INDOOR RECREATION – activity that is done within the confines of a
structure or building.
- This is an activity that gives some healthy benefits, enjoyment and
relaxation in the comfort of your home. Badminton, Volleyball and
Dance are examples of indoor recreational activity.
2. OUTDOOR RECREATION – activity that is done outside the confines
of a structure or building.
- Outdoor activities are quite fun and it gives a lot of adventure and
experience.
- Like climbing in the mountains, staying beside the beaches and
doing some camping.
- That help you relaxed and feel the vibes of the place.
- The use of outdoor journeys for life-long play, enjoyment,
adventure, health and well-being, fitness and socialization.
- Outdoor Recreation skills are a tool to facilitate exploration of
natural environments.
Scope of Recreation of Indoor Activities
a. Games and Sports: chess, parlor games
b. Dance Activities: stop dance, trip to Jerusalem
c. Music Activities: singing, instrumental playing
d. Drama Activities: storytelling, comedy skits
e. Arts and Crafts: origami, pop- up cards
f. Hobby and Collecting Activities: cooking, dancing, stamp collections,
antique collection
Scope of Recreation of Outdoor Activities

a. Games and Sports: dual and team sports
b. Dance Activities: street dancing, aerobics
c. Music Activities: singing contest during fiesta
d. Nature Activities: camping, hiking, field trips, picnic, excursions
e. Arts and Crafts: painting, drawing
f. Hobby and Collecting Activities: f.1. bowling, tennis, f.2. billiard, fishing

2 Types of Outdoor Recreation Activity


a. Water Activities
1. Snorkeling – Involves observing the underwater depths with the aid
of a diving mask, a snorkel and, usually, swim fins. It generally takes
place in shallow water, where you can watch undersea life from the
surface of the water.
2. Canoeing – Is a sport or recreational activity which involves paddling
a canoe with a single-bladed paddle.
3. Scuba Diving -is a mode of underwater diving where the diver uses a
self-contained underwater breathing apparatus (scuba) which is
completely independent of surface supply, to breathe underwater.

b. Mountain Activities
1. Hiking - is an outdoor activity of walking in beautiful natural environments
on pre-charted paths called hiking trails. There are day hikes and
overnight hikes
2. Trekking - is a long journey be undertaken on foot in areas where there
are usually no means of transport available.
3. Camping - Is an outdoor activity involving overnight stays away from home
in a shelter, such as a tent.
4. Orienteering – Is a group of sports that requires navigational skills using a
map and compass to navigate from point to point in diverse and usually
unfamiliar terrain whilst moving at speed
Orienteering as an outdoor activity it offers a lot of benefit:
● Conceptual Aspect (It increases your decision-making skills)

● Physical Aspect (It develops your cardiovascular endurance and


general fitness)
● Personal Aspect (It develops your self-confidence and reliance)

● Social Aspect (You will learn to work with other people)

● Environment Aspect (It creates appreciation the beauty of


environment)
